Project description
This project in Hof (Bavaria) involves the construction of robust parking and logistics areas using the ECORASTER E50 permeable ground reinforcement system, which was specifically developed for heavy-duty and high-traffic areas. The areas are used both for loading and unloading vehicles and for parking industrial trucks, transport vehicles, and inventory on a company premises.
The ECORASTER E50 is a heavy-duty, permeable ground grid that is particularly well-suited for logistics, parking, and storage areas because it can withstand heavy loads, frequent traffic, and changing weather conditions over the long term. Thanks to its modular, open structure, the paved areas remain permeable even in the rain, preventing surface runoff and puddle formation—a decisive advantage over conventional sealed surfaces.
As part of the implementation process, the surfaces were technically prepared to ensure that the subbase meets the requirements of the ground reinforcement system and that the floor grids can be installed uniformly and mechanically anchored. The result is durable, low-maintenance logistics surfaces that reliably and cost-effectively withstand daily operational demands.
By using ECORASTER E50, the logistics-intensive company in Hof benefits not only from highly durable and dimensionally stable traffic areas, but also from a naturally permeable solution that directs rainwater directly into the ground, thereby contributing to sustainable rainwater management.
